4848 Pin Oak Park #233, Houston, Tx 77081 is where Rebecca lives. Her birth year was listed as 1978. Records link phone number (832) 282-1408 with Rebecca’s details. This year Rebecca celebrated her 46 birthday. Public records show Houston, Danvers and Appleton as cities Rebecca also stayed in.